Output 5dd77527a65d62ae7dd37104922f0f21ae7568295366c63b29254c1d5a484054:15

value
115379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a3f3138ec434c1618a28e19c8722d858bf426fec OP_EQUAL
address
3GduG4Da5HmgTw29AGR7vg9Lsjco5bTH4X
transaction
5dd77527a65d62ae7dd37104922f0f21ae7568295366c63b29254c1d5a484054